Here are five important tips to help prevent major engine repairs. Stay Consistent with Oil Changes Regular oil changes are one of the most important steps in maintaining engine health. Engine oil lubricates moving parts, reduces friction, and helps regulate temperature. Over time, oil becomes contaminated and loses its effectiveness, which can lead to increased wear. Following your vehicle manufacturer’s recommended oil change schedule helps keep internal components protected and running smoothly. Maintain a Healthy Cooling System The cooling system plays a critical role in preventing your engine from overheating. Low coolant levels, leaks, and worn components can quickly lead to serious damage. Make it a habit to check coolant levels regularly (while the engine is cool) and inspect hoses and the radiator for signs of wear. Flushing the cooling system and replacing coolant as recommended helps prevent corrosion and promotes proper temperature control. Replace Air and Fuel Filters as Needed Clean air and fuel are essential for efficient engine performance. A clogged air filter can restrict airflow, reducing power and fuel-efficiency, while a dirty fuel filter can affect fuel delivery. Replacing these filters at regular intervals helps ensure your engine receives the proper mixture needed for combustion. Address Warning Signs of Trouble ASAP Ignoring small problems can lead to much larger and more expensive repairs. If you notice unusual noises, reduced performance, rough idling, or a check engine light, it’s important to have your vehicle inspected promptly. Early diagnosis and repair can prevent minor issues from escalating into major engine damage. Follow Routine Maintenance and Inspections Routine maintenance goes beyond oil changes. Regular inspections of belts, spark plugs, and fluid levels are essential for keeping your engine in top condition. Scheduling periodic checkups with a trusted technician allows potential problems to be identified and addressed before they become serious. Preventive maintenance is one of the best ways to avoid costly repairs. The fuel system consists of several components that work together to deliver fuel from the tank to the engine. These parts typically include the fuel pump, fuel injectors, fuel filter, fuel lines, and fuel pressure regulator. In modern vehicles, electronic sensors and engine control modules also help regulate the air-fuel mixture for optimal performance. If any of these components malfunction, it can disrupt the entire system. What Are Common Indications of Fuel System Problems? Fuel system issues often show up as noticeable changes in performance. You may experience hard starting, engine misfires, sluggish acceleration, or stalling. Poor fuel-economy is another common symptom. In some cases, you might detect a strong fuel odor or see a check engine light on your dashboard. Addressing these warning signs early can help prevent bigger problems and restore smooth operation. What Causes Fuel System Failures? Fuel system problems can result from several factors. Over time, fuel injectors may become clogged, restricting proper spray patterns. A failing fuel pump can reduce pressure, limiting fuel delivery to the engine. Contaminated fuel, a clogged fuel filter, or damaged fuel lines can also disrupt performance. Regular maintenance and using quality fuel can help reduce the risk of these issues. How Is Fuel System Repair Diagnosed? Technicians use advanced diagnostic tools to identify fuel system problems accurately. This may include checking fuel pressure levels, scanning for trouble codes, and inspecting injectors and filters. The cooling system regulates engine temperature by circulating coolant through the engine and radiator. As the coolant absorbs heat, it travels to the radiator where the heat is released into the air. Key components include the radiator, water pump, thermostat, hoses, and cooling fan. When everything is working properly, the engine stays within a safe temperature range whether you’re idling in traffic or driving on the highway. What Are the Warning Signs of Cooling System Problems? Cooling system issues often show clear warning signs. An overheating engine is the most obvious, usually indicated by a rising temperature gauge or warning light. You might also notice coolant leaking under the vehicle, a sweet smell from the engine bay, or steam coming from under the hood. What Causes Cooling System Failures? Several factors can lead to cooling system trouble. Hoses can crack or weaken over time, causing leaks. The radiator may become clogged with debris or corroded inside, reducing its ability to release heat. A failing water pump can stop coolant from circulating properly, while a stuck thermostat can block coolant flow entirely. Even something as simple as old, contaminated coolant can reduce the system’s effectiveness and contribute to overheating. How Can I Prevent Cooling System Issues? Routine maintenance is the best way to keep your cooling system in good shape. Replacing coolant at recommended intervals helps prevent corrosion and buildup. Regular inspections of hoses and belts can catch small problems before they lead to leaks or breakdowns. Protects Engine Components From Excessive Wear Engine oil lubricates the many moving parts inside your engine, creating a protective barrier that minimizes friction. Over time, oil breaks down and becomes less effective at lubricating these components. When oil is old or contaminated, metal parts can grind against each other, accelerating wear and increasing the risk of engine damage. Regular oil changes help ensure that fresh, clean oil is always available to protect critical engine parts. Helps Regulate Engine Temperature In addition to lubrication, oil plays a key role in controlling engine temperature. As the engine runs, friction generates heat that must be managed to prevent overheating. Fresh oil helps absorb and dissipate this heat more efficiently than degraded oil. When oil loses its ability to regulate temperature, engines are more likely to overheat, especially during heavy use. Prevents Harmful Sludge Buildup As oil ages, it can collect dirt and debris. Without regular changes, these contaminants can form thick sludge that restricts oil flow and clogs engine passages. Sludge buildup reduces efficiency and can cause serious engine problems over time. Keeping up with oil changes helps prevent sludge from forming. Maintains Engine Performance and Efficiency Clean oil allows the engine to operate smoothly and efficiently. When oil becomes dirty or thick, the engine has to work harder, which can reduce performance and fuel-efficiency. Regular oil changes help maintain optimal engine function, enabling smoother acceleration, consistent power, and better overall driving performance. This efficiency also helps reduce unnecessary strain on the engine. Supports Resale Value A well-documented maintenance history can improve resale value by showing potential buyers that the vehicle has been properly cared for. Staying on top of oil changes protects both your vehicle’s reliability and its long-term worth. Here are four signs that your brakes may need immediate repair. Unusual Noises Strange sounds coming from your brakes are often the first indication that something is wrong. High-pitched squealing typically means that the brake pads have worn down and the wear indicator is alerting this to you. Grinding noises are even more serious, suggesting that the pads are completely worn out and metal is rubbing against metal. This can cause significant damage to the rotors. Any unusual noise during braking should prompt an inspection right away to make sure your car can stop safely. Vibrations If you feel vibrations when you press down on the pedal, it may be a sign of warped brake rotors. Rotors can become uneven due to excessive heat. This vibration affects your stopping power and can lead to longer braking distances. Because warped rotors compromise the effectiveness of the braking system, addressing this issue quickly is crucial. Spongy Brake Pedal A brake pedal that feels soft or sinks closer to the floor than usual is a clear sign that something is wrong. This often indicates air in the brake lines or a brake fluid leak, which poses a major safety hazard. A spongy pedal may prevent you from stopping your vehicle in time. Immediate inspection and repair are necessary to restore proper braking performance. Car Pulls to One Side While Braking If your vehicle veers when you apply the brakes, you’re dealing with a serious safety risk. This can be caused by a stuck caliper. Pulling is a dangerous sign, as it affects the car’s stability and control. Immediate attention is needed to ensure safe stopping.
